What is the Twin City Postcard Club?   

An organization formed by people, from the Greater Minneapolis/Saint  Paul, Minnesota area, who enjoy the hobby of postcard collecting, trading and learning more about the hobby from each other.  We welcome everyone to join regardless of geographic location.

This website is intended to serve the members of TCPC and will be used to educate and inform those interested in the hobby called Deltiology.  Unlike many hobbies, the hobby of collecting postcards knows no seasons - we enjoy the hobby any time of the year and we meet monthly.  We, as a club, have been meeting since 1976 and would like you to consider joining us.  See the membership section for details. 

Deltiologists, as postcard collectors are called, collect for a variety of reasons. Some are attracted to the postcards themselves, then narrow down their interests. Others are interested in something in particular, such as Ballet, then decide to collect Ballet related postcards as a way to augment their interest in Ballet. Others might have an interest in specific holidays (Halloween or Christmas etc) but many collectors start as a result of having an interest in their home town or another related topic. Truly, this is a hobby that can take many directions and can be enjoyed by people of all ages. 

Collectors may find PPCs at home in boxes, attics, or scrapbooks, generate their own on trips and vacations, and acquire them from stores, flea markets, purchasing on the Internet, or other collectors.
